In this study, we propose two full-optical-setup and single-shot measurable approaches for complete characterization of attosecond pulses from surface high harmonic generation (SHHG): SHHG-SPIDER (spectral phase interferometry for direct electric field reconstruction) and SHHG-SEA-SPIDER (spatially encoded arrangement for SPIDER). 1D- and 2D-EPOCH PIC (particle-in-cell) simulations were performed to generate the attosecond pulses from relativistic plasmas under different conditions. Pulse trains dominated by single isolated peak as well as complex pulse train structures are extensively discussed for both methods, which showed excellent accuracy in the complete reconstruction of the attosecond field with respect to the direct Fourier transformed result. Kirchhoff integral theorem has been used for the near-to-far-field transformation. This far-field propagation method allows us to relate these results to potential experimental implementations of the scheme. The impact of comprehensive experimental parameters for both apparatus, such as spectral shear, spatial shear, cross-angle, time delay, and intensity ratio between the two replicas has been investigated thoroughly. These methods are applicable to complete characterization for SHHG attosecond pulses driven by a few to hundreds of terawatts femtosecond laser systems.

We report on a proton acceleration experiment in which high-intensity laser pulses with a wavelength of 0.4 µm and with varying temporal intensity contrast have been used to irradiate water droplets of 20 µm diameter. Such droplets are a reliable and easy-to-implement type of target for proton acceleration experiments with the potential to be used at very high repetition rates. We have investigated the influence of the laser's angle of incidence by moving the droplet along the laser polarization axis. This position, which is coupled with the angle of incidence, has a crucial impact on the maximum proton energy. Central irradiation leads to an inefficient coupling of the laser energy into hot electrons, resulting in a low maximum proton energy. The introduction of a controlled pre-pulse produces an enhancement of hot electron generation in this geometry and therefore higher proton energies. However, two-dimensional particle-in-cell simulations support our experimental results confirming, that even slightly higher proton energies are achieved under grazing laser incidence when no additional pre-plasma is present. Illuminating a droplet under grazing incidence generates a stream of hot electrons that flows along the droplet's surface due to self-generated electric and magnetic fields and ultimately generates a strong electric field responsible for proton acceleration. The interaction conditions were monitored with the help of an ultra-short optical probe laser, with which the plasma expansion could be observed.

BACKGROUND: The objective of this study was to evaluate differences in various clinical endpoints in patients with reconstructive surgery by renal partial nephrectomy for tumors up to 4 cm compared to tumors larger than 4 cm. MATERIAL AND METHODS: A total of 170 partial renal resection patients that presented malignant tumors were included in the retrospective study. Data was analyzed retrospectively based on internal clinic files, as well as a questionnaire to enhance the follow-up clinical outcomes data obtained. The most important outcomes determined included post-operative renal function, intra- and post-operative complications, local recurrence rate and total survival time. RESULTS: The local recurrence rate was 6.1% for tumors up to 4 cm in size, compared to 14.9% for tumors that were larger than 4 cm. Compared to results for partial resection of T1a tumors, results for partial resection of tumors larger than 4 cm are worse in terms of post-operative renal function (p=0.007), as well as in terms of a total complications rate (p=0.048). It is important to note that there was not only a higher risk of post-operative bleeding that required transfusions (p=0.012), but also a higher risk of a hypertensive episode during the post-operative period reviewed (p=0.022). In addition, the total survival time for patients presenting tumors of up to 4 cm in size was significantly better (p=0.003). CONCLUSION: The results of our retrospective study of 170 patients that underwent partial renal resection after the diagnosis of malignant tumors, is that partial renal resection presents an oncologicaly safe surgical solution with low local recurrence rates. Additionally, partial resection in case of tumors that are larger than 4 cm showed worse post-operative renal function, a higher complications rate and a worse survival rate.

OBJECTIVE: The objective was to assess and publish our first experiences with the GreenLight XPS™ 180-watt laser in men suffering from bladder outlet obstruction. PATIENTS AND METHODS: From January 2013 to February 2014, the results of 142 patients were analyzed prospectively at a single center. Indications for disobstruction were in line with current EAU guidelines, but independent of the underlying causes of obstruction. Assessments were made of the prostate size, International Prostate Symptom Score (IPSS), postvoid residual (PVR) and maximum urinary flow (Qmax). Intraoperative data such as lasing time, surgery time, applied energy and blood transfusions were recorded. Reinterventions and complications were evaluated. RESULTS: The average prostate volume was 29.6 ml (2-82). The average surgery time was 50 min (13-157). Qmax increased by an average of 20.2 ml/s (p < 0.05). On average, PVR was reduced by 162 ml (p < 0.05). CONCLUSION: The GreenLight XPS™ 180-watt laser is an effective treatment option for bladder outlet obstruction with a low perioperative complications rate, and it shows results comparable with transurethral resection of the prostate. Even multimorbid patients and patients with long-term catheter requirements may be treated due to its high safety profile and reliable results.

OBJECTIVE: To propose possible success-driven solutions for problem and complication rates encountered with the ATOMS(®) sling system, based on first-hand experience; and to provide possible actual alternative scenarios for the treatment of male stress urinary incontinence (SUI). PATIENTS AND METHODS: During the defined period (between 4/2010 and 04/2014), 36 patients received ATOMS(®) system implants at our clinic. We collected pre- and post-operative evaluation data using the International Consultation on Incontinence Questionnaire Short Form (ICIQ SF). As an expansion of the questionnaire, we added questions about post-operative perineal pain, the general satisfaction with the results of the intervention and willingness to recommend the operation to a best friend. RESULTS: Our data shows a relatively high explantation rate, but a surprisingly high patient satisfaction rate. Explantation was required mainly due to late onset infections or other symptomatic factors. Compared to other studies early onset infections were rare. CONCLUSION: A non-invasive, uncomplicated adjustable system to alleviate male stress urinary incontinence remains a challenge. Although there are various systems available for the treatment of male stress urinary incontinence, it seems that despite the advantages of the ATOMS(®) system, an artificial sphincter system may pose more advantages based on our experience, understanding and knowledge of its well-documented long-term solutions and problems.

For bulbar urethral strictures up to 2.5 cm in length, the one-stage urethral plastic surgery with stricture excision and direct end-to-end anastomosis remains the best procedure to guarantee a high success rate. This retrospective review shows the results of 21 patients who underwent bulbar end-to-end anastomosis from 2010-2013. In 20 cases (95.3%) good results were archived. The criteria of success were identified by pre- and postoperative radiological diagnostics and uroflowmetry.

The effects of ozone exposure during the cropping season on rice grain quality were investigated in chamber experiments employing four ozone treatments (charcoal filtered air, ambient, 2× ambient, and 2.5× ambient concentration) and six genotypes. The concentrations of protein and lipids in brown rice increased significantly in response to ozone, while starch concentration and thousand kernel mass decreased. Other parameters, including the concentrations of iron, zinc, phenolics, stickiness and geometrical traits did not exhibit significant treatment effects. Total brown rice yield, protein yield, and iron yield were negatively affected by ozone. Numerous genotypic differences occurred in the response to ozone, indicating the possibility of optimizing the grain quality in high ozone environments by breeding. It is concluded that although the concentrations of two important macronutrients, proteins and lipids, increased in ozone treated grains, the implications for human nutrition are negative due to losses in total grain, protein and iron yield.
